Roll of honour 2017: all the trophy winners

Real Madrid, Netherlands women and England's youth teams had plenty to celebrate in 2017: here's who won every international competition, domestic leagues and cups.

2017 UEFA/FIFA club competition finals

UEFA Champions League (Cardiff): Real Madrid 4-1 Juventus
UEFA Europa League (Stockholm): Manchester United 2-0 Ajax
UEFA Super Cup (Skopje): Real Madrid 2-1 Manchester United
UEFA Women's Champions League (Cardiff): Lyon 0-0, 7-6p Paris Saint-Germain
UEFA Youth League (Nyon): Salzburg 2-1 Benfica
UEFA Futsal Cup (Almaty): Inter FS 7-0 Sporting CP
FIFA Club World Cup (UAE): Real Madrid 1-0 Grêmio

2017 UEFA/FIFA national/regional team competitions

2017 roll of honour

UEFA Women's EURO 2017 (Netherlands): Netherlands 4-2 Denmark
UEFA European Under-21 Championship (Poland): Germany 1-0 Spain
UEFA European Under-19 Championship (Georgia): England 2-1 Portugal
UEFA European Under-17 Championship (Croatia): Spain 2-2, 4-1p England
UEFA European Women's Under-19 Championship (Northern Ireland): Spain 3-2 France
UEFA European Women's Under-17 Championship (Czech Republic): Germany 0-0, 3-1p Spain
UEFA Regions' Cup (Turkey): Zagreb (CRO) 1-0 Region 2 (IRL)

Other competition holders: UEFA EURO – Portugal (2016, next edition 2020), UEFA Futsal EURO – Spain (2016, next edition 2018)

FIFA U-20 World Cup (South Korea): England 1-0 Venezuela
FIFA U-17 World Cup (India): England 5-2 Spain

Player honours

UEFA Men's Player of the Year: Cristiano Ronaldo (Real Madrid/Portugal)
UEFA Women's Player of the Year: Lieke Martens (Rosengård & Barcelona/Netherlands)
The Best FIFA Men's Player: Cristiano Ronaldo (Real Madrid/Portugal)
The Best FIFA Women's Player: Lieke Martens (Rosengård & Barcelona/Netherlands)
Ballon d'Or 2017: Cristiano Ronaldo (Real Madrid/Portugal)
UEFA Goal of the Season 2016/17: Mario Mandžukić(Juventus v Real Madrid)
